天天看点

集合和Collections、Map的UML类图

今天在家没事看了一下集合框架,画了常用的类图。collection大致可以分为set、list、queue三种(map不属于collection体系中的,它是一个独立的数据结构。但是collection和map的实现上又互相依赖)。类图如下:

集合和Collections、Map的UML类图

collections是一个包装类,它可以看做是collection的辅助类。在这个类中提供了包装集合的一些类和有关集合操作的一些静态方法。它包含的静态类类图如下:

集合和Collections、Map的UML类图

map的相关类图:

集合和Collections、Map的UML类图

继续阅读